Why Does Ventilation Matter?

You might be wondering why all of this is so incredibly important. Let’s consider some practical risks when ventilation isn’t prioritized. Insufficient airflow can lead to moisture buildup, creating a perfect environment for mold to thrive. And who needs that kind of hassle, right?

Also, poor ventilation can increase indoor air pollutants, leading to potential health risks for occupants. It’s kind of like letting all the junk mail pile up in your mailbox until it spills over. You might deal with it eventually, but it's a lot easier to manage when you take care of it regularly.

Managing Indoor Air Quality: Tips for Homeowners

So, how do you achieve that sweet spot of good ventilation at home? Here are a few tips to keep in mind:

  1. Regularly Check Your HVAC Filters: Clean filters can significantly improve air quality. Dirty filters? Not so much.

  2. Use Exhaust Fans When Cooking or Showering: This helps manage excess moisture and smells.

  3. Invest in Quality Ventilation Systems: Look for ones that meet established standards and are suitable for your home’s size and structure.

  4. Monitor Indoor Humidity Levels: Keeping humidity under 60% can reduce the risk of mold growth.

  5. Consider Fresh Air Inlets: Fresh air shouldn’t just be a luxury; it should be a standard.

Staying proactive about these elements can help achieve a better airflow experience overall. Remember, you’re not just preventing bad air; you're creating a safe and welcoming space for you and your family.
